Combating between the military and paramilitaries in Sudan has killed round 200 folks and wounded 1,800, damaging hospitals and hampering help on Monday after three days of city warfare.

A weeks-long energy battle exploded into lethal violence Saturday between the forces of two generals who seized energy in a 2021 coup, Sudan’s military chief Abdel Fattah al-Burhan and his deputy, Mohamed Hamdan Daglo, who instructions the paramilitary Speedy Help Forces (RSF).

Analysts say the preventing within the capital of the chronically unstable nation is unprecedented and might be extended, regardless of regional and international requires a ceasefire as diplomats mobilise.

The European Union’s ambassador to Sudan was attacked in his dwelling in Khartoum on Monday, the bloc’s high diplomat Josep Borrell stated. A spokesperson advised AFP the veteran diplomat was “OK” following the assault.

“Safety of diplomatic premises and employees is a major duty of Sudanese authorities and an obligation below worldwide legislation,” Borrell stated.

Battles have taken place all through the huge nation and there are fears of regional spillover.

Terrified residents of the capital are spending the final and holiest days of Ramadan watching from their home windows as tanks roll by way of the streets, buildings shake, and smoke from fires triggered by the preventing hangs within the air.

The battle has seen air strikes, artillery and heavy gunfire.

These compelled to enterprise out face queues for bread and petrol at shops which aren’t shuttered. Residents are additionally coping with energy outages.

Volker Perthes, the top of the United Nations mission to Sudan, advised the Safety Council in a closed-door session that at the very least 185 folks have been killed and one other 1,800 wounded.

“It is a very fluid scenario so it is very troublesome to say the place the steadiness is shifting to,” Perthes advised reporters after the assembly.

Earlier Monday, UN Secretary-Common Antonio Guterres once more urged Sudan’s opponents to “instantly stop hostilities”. He warned that additional escalation “might be devastating for the nation and the area.”

Medics in Sudan had earlier given a demise toll of almost 100 civilians and “dozens” of fighters from either side, however the variety of casualties was considered far increased, with many wounded unable to succeed in hospitals.

The official medical doctors’ union warned preventing had “closely broken” a number of hospitals in Khartoum and different cities, with some utterly “out of service”.

The World Well being Group had already warned that a number of Khartoum hospitals tending to wounded civilians “have run out of blood, transfusion gear, intravenous fluids and different important provides”.

Within the western area of Darfur, worldwide medical help organisation Docs With out Borders (MSF) reported receiving 136 wounded sufferers on the solely hospital in El Fasher nonetheless working in North Darfur state.

“Nearly all of the wounded are civilians who have been caught within the crossfire — amongst them are many kids,” MSF’s Cyrus Paye stated.

As a result of restricted surgical capability, “11 folks died from their accidents within the first 48 hours of the battle.”

Three UN World Meals Programme employees have been additionally amongst these killed, on Saturday in Darfur, the place humanitarian missions have had medical and different provides looted, based on Save the Youngsters and MSF.

Quite a lot of organisations have quickly suspended operations within the nation, the place one-third of the inhabitants wants help.

“This renewed preventing solely aggravates what was already a fragile scenario, forcing UN businesses and our humanitarian companions to quickly shutter a lot of our greater than 250 programmes throughout Sudan,” stated UN emergency reduction coordinator Martin Griffiths.

Diplomatic manoeuvres appeared to ramp up on Monday, because the preventing confirmed no indicators of abating.

Influential northern neighbour Egypt introduced it had mentioned with Saudi Arabia, South Sudan and Djibouti — all shut allies of Sudan — “the necessity to make each effort to protect stability and security”.

President Abdel Fattah al-Sisi referred to as on the 2 opponents to “return to the negotiating desk” and stated he was engaged on the return of Egyptian navy “trainers” captured Saturday at an air base by RSF forces.

The Gulf emirate Qatar spoke to African Union fee head Moussa Faki Mahamat, who’s planning to “instantly” undertake a ceasefire mission.

There aren’t any extra civilian flights arriving in Khartoum, the place preventing has broken plane.

On Twitter Daglo referred to as on the worldwide group to intervene in opposition to Burhan, branding him a “radical Islamist who’s bombing civilians from the air”.

“We are going to proceed to pursue Al-Burhan and convey him to justice,” stated Daglo, whose RSF and its predecessor the Janjaweed in Darfur have beforehand been accused of atrocities and conflict crimes.

Military statements name the RSF “a insurgent militia” intent on “partaking close to populated areas”.

The preventing broke out after bitter disagreements between Burhan and Daglo over the deliberate integration of the RSF into the common military — a key situation for a remaining deal aimed toward ending a disaster because the 2021 coup, which derailed a transition to democracy.

Each declare to be in charge of key websites, together with the airport and the presidential palace — none of which might be independently verified.

On Monday, the military resumed broadcasting on state TV.

Whereas Sudan has endured many years of bitter civil wars, coups and rebellions since independence, Sudanese analyst Kholood Khair stated the extent of preventing contained in the capital was “unprecedented”.

The generals’ coup derailed a transition to civilian rule following the 2019 ouster of strongman Omar al-Bashir, triggering worldwide help cuts and sparking near-weekly protests met by a lethal crackdown.
